What is the average salary in Cheshire, CT?
Cheshire, CT, offers a range of job opportunities with competitive salaries. The average yearly salary in Cheshire is $55,001. This means that most people earn somewhere around this amount. Salaries can vary based on the job and experience.
Some common salaries in Cheshire include: $33,200 for entry-level positions, $42,455 for mid-level roles, and $51,709 for more experienced jobs. Higher-paying jobs, like those in management or specialized fields, can go up to $135,000. How does the cost of living in Cheshire, CT compare to the national average?

The cost of living in Cheshire, Connecticut, stands significantly higher than the nationwide average in several key areas. Housing costs in Cheshire reach 173, which is 73% higher than the national average. This high index suggests that potential residents and job seekers should be prepared for elevated expenses when it comes to finding a place to live. Groceries, another major expense, are also 8% above the national average at 108. This means that the cost of everyday food items is not far off from what people might pay across the country.
Utilities and transportation in Cheshire show slightly less dramatic increases. Utilities cost 5% more than the national average at 105, while transportation costs are 10% lower at 90. Healthcare expenses are 22% higher, with an index of 122, and miscellaneous expenses are 15% higher at 115. Overall, Cheshire presents a higher cost of living across many categories, making it important for job seekers to consider these factors in their relocation plans.
